County approves $703,200 initial contract for new court case-management system
Summary
Monroe County commissioners approved a Master Services Agreement with Paperless Solutions for case and document management with $407,100 budgeted for Civil/Family and $296,100 for Orphan's Court in 2026, plus a smaller Thomson Reuters maintenance amendment; the spending drew thanks to IT staff for managing a complex procurement.
The Monroe County Board of Commissioners on Dec. 17 approved a multi-year Master Services Agreement with Paperless Solutions Inc. to provide comprehensive case, document and court-management systems, including e-filing. The county recorded initial 2026 costs of $407,100 for Civil and Family divisions and $296,100 for Orphan's Court.
